Notre Dame Football Recruiting: Kyren Williams is 11th Straight Player to Pick Irish over Michigan

Irish on an upswing against the Wolverines, but still having difficulties recruiting against the Buckeyes for talent

The Notre Dame Fighting Irish are not only on a recruiting upswing, they are taking players the Michigan Wolverines wanted.

The two teams will compete on the field Sept. 1 at Notre Dame Stadium, but the jockeying for players off the field has been ongoing since Jim Harbaugh re-joined his alma mater on Dec. 30, 2014.

Kyren Williams, who committed to the Irish Thursday, was the 75th player to hold an offer from both Michigan and Notre Dame and ultimately choose one of those universities since Harbaugh’s hiring.

Williams was the 11th person in the Class of 2019 to pick South Bend over Ann Arbor; only three verbal commits have gone the other way so far. The Irish also have Drew Pyne, the only Class of 2020 player to hold offers from both universities and choose one of them.

The three-star running back is also the 11th consecutive athlete to choose Notre Dame over Michigan while holding offers from both.

If four-star quarterback Cade McNamara hadn’t flipped from Notre Dame to Michigan, the Irish would have won 15 consecutive head-to-head battles against the Wolverines, dating back to four-star wide receiver Lawrence Keys III’s commitment during the February Signing Day.

Brian Kelly’s staff has now convinced 43 of the 75 athletes they’ve recruited against Jim Harbaugh’s team to come to Notre Dame. Michigan held the early advantage, but Notre Dame passed the Wolverines with three signings on Feb. 7. McNamara’s flip on March 16 evened the score again, and it’s been all Notre Dame since.

It’s not all bad news for Harbaugh’s squad. Michigan has recruited more five stars (3 - defensive tackle Rashan Gary, wide receiver Donovan Peoples-Jones and defensive end Chris Hinton) than Notre Dame (0). They’ve also protected their backyard fairly well, coaxing seven of the 10 shared recruits from Michigan to stay in-state.

Notre Dame has recruited more four stars, 32-23, and three-stars, 11 to 6.

Michigan convinced the five top-rated players to join their Big 10 program, and seven of the top 10 in the group holding offers from both schools. (They are Gary, Peoples-Jones, Hinton, tackle Ben Bredeson, cornerback David Long, cornerback Houston Griffith, tight end Brock Wright, tight end Devin Asiasi, linebacker Drew Singleton and tackle Liam Eichenberg. Asiasi is now with the UCLA Bruins.)

The picture isn’t as rosy if you compare Brian Kelly’s staff to Urban Meyer’s staff with the Ohio State Buckeyes.

Meyer, who was hired in Columbus on Nov. 28, 2011, has taken 75 commitments from recruits who also held Notre Dame offers. The Irish have been able to coax 55 to South Bend, but only seven of 34 from the state of Ohio.

Zeke Correll, who committed Monday to the Irish, was the first athlete from Ohio to pick Notre Dame over Ohio State since Eichenberg gave his pledge to the Irish on April 19, 2015. In that three-year period between Eichenberg and Correll, the Irish lost 10 straight recruiting battles for Ohio players to the Buckeyes.
